TogglePrayer for Holy Communion Candidates
Heavenly Father,
We come before You with hearts full of gratitude and reverence as we gather to lift up the candidates preparing to receive Holy Communion. We thank You for the gift of Your Son, Jesus Christ, who offered Himself as the ultimate sacrifice for our sins and instituted this sacred sacrament as a means of grace and communion with You.
Lord, we ask that You pour out Your Holy Spirit upon each candidate. May they experience a deepening of their faith and an awakening of their souls as they prepare to partake in this holy mystery. Grant them clarity of understanding and a profound sense of the significance of this sacrament. Help them to recognize the presence of Christ in the Eucharist and to appreciate the love and sacrifice that it represents.
As they embark on this journey, we pray that You guide them in their studies and reflections. May they delve into the teachings of the Church and the Scriptures, seeking to understand the depth of Your love and the call to holiness that comes with receiving Holy Communion. Surround them with mentors, family, and friends who will support and encourage them in their spiritual growth.
Lord, we ask that You cleanse their hearts and minds, preparing them to approach the altar with humility and reverence. Help them to examine their consciences and to seek reconciliation where needed, so that they may receive Your Body and Blood with pure hearts. May they be filled with a desire to live in accordance with Your will, striving to embody the love and compassion of Christ in their daily lives.
We pray that this sacrament will strengthen their relationship with You and with the Church community. May they find joy and nourishment in the Eucharist, drawing closer to You with each reception. Let this be a moment of transformation in their lives, igniting a passion for service, love, and discipleship.
As they prepare for this sacred moment, may they also be reminded of the call to share Your love with others. Inspire them to be witnesses of Your grace in the world, living out the Gospel message and serving those in need. Help them to understand that receiving Holy Communion is not just a personal encounter with You, but also a call to be part of the Body of Christ, actively participating in the mission of the Church.
We entrust these candidates to Your loving care, knowing that You have a unique plan for each of their lives. May they always seek to grow in faith, hope, and love, and may their hearts be forever open to the transformative power of Your presence in the Eucharist.
In the name of Jesus, we pray. Amen.

Significance of Holy Communion
Holy Communion, also known as the Eucharist, holds a central place in the life of the Church and the faith of its members. It symbolizes the body and blood of Christ, serving as a reminder of His ultimate sacrifice for humanity. This sacrament is not only a ritual but a transformative experience that fosters spiritual growth.

Elements of Preparation
- Faith: Candidates are encouraged to deepen their faith through prayer, reflection, and study of the teachings of Christ.
- Understanding: It is vital for candidates to comprehend the significance of the Eucharist, including its history, theology, and the role it plays in their spiritual lives.
- Community Support: Engaging with family, friends, and the Church community provides a supportive environment that nurtures their spiritual journey.
The Role of the Community
The Church community plays a crucial role in the preparation of candidates for Holy Communion. Community support can manifest in various ways:
- Mentorship: Experienced members of the Church can guide candidates, sharing their own experiences and insights.
- Group Sessions: Organized gatherings for prayer and discussion can foster a sense of belonging and shared faith.
- Celebration: The community can come together to celebrate the candidates’ achievements, reinforcing their commitment to the faith.
